As far as what you keep and don't keep in NG+, you DO keep all your weapons, heavy weapons, and armor sets/pieces. You also keep your levels, and the bonus powers you unlocked for yourself (such as Barrier, Neural Shock, etc.)

Evelinessa wrote...
I'm just going to add that not all the ship upgrades are vital. What you do want to get is the Thanix Cannon
(upgrade available through Garrus), Multicore Shielding(upgrade available through Tali), and Heavy Ship Armor(upgrade available through Jacob). You do not need the Med-Bay, Advanced Mineral Scanner, Modular Probe Bay, and Extended Fuel Cells upgrades.
This is true. These are the only upgrades in the game you need to get, and you only need to get them if you want the perfect ending. I believe that, in a NG+, you start with enough resources so that you never need to mine to get these, and you could even get a lot of other upgrades as well if you pleased. ME2's NG+ makes things ridiculously easy.

Despite the fact that you can choose whatever mission you like to do, the missions themselves are actually loosely designed to increase in difficulty. This is done to get players familiar with the combat on different levels, and to scale with the players abilities. An NG+ that carries over everything would mean you would obliterate the earlier missions. And that's just one of the reasons. Again, if you've played through the whole game, you'll see why it's done this way.
